From horror films to immersive podcasts and gaming events, there’s something here for every kind of geek looking to fill their April calendar. #dungeonsanddragons #dnd #nerd #dndgram #gaming #dndgram #dungeonsanddragons #ttrpgs #ttrpgmemes #gaming The drow pantheon—the Dark Seldarine—reveals that their worship isn’t just about evil, but about psychology. In a society dominated by Lolth’s cruelty, each god offers a different response to oppression. Vhaeraun represents ambition and equality for those cast aside, while Selvetarm offers a stripped-down existence of violence and purpose. These choices reflect survival strategies—ways for individuals to reclaim control, identity, or meaning in a world where power is everything.
